Jean‐François Gaillard is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Environmental Chemistry and Pollution. According to data from OpenAlex, Jean‐François Gaillard has authored 108 papers receiving a total of 4.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 28 papers in Materials Chemistry, 25 papers in Environmental Chemistry and 24 papers in Pollution. Recurrent topics in Jean‐François Gaillard’s work include Heavy metals in environment (20 papers), Nanoparticles: synthesis and applications (17 papers) and Geochemistry and Elemental Analysis (16 papers). Jean‐François Gaillard is often cited by papers focused on Heavy metals in environment (20 papers), Nanoparticles: synthesis and applications (17 papers) and Geochemistry and Elemental Analysis (16 papers). Jean‐François Gaillard collaborates with scholars based in United States, France and Chile. Jean‐François Gaillard's co-authors include Kimberly A. Gray, Tiezheng Tong, Aaron I. Packman, John J. Kelly and Chu Thi Thanh Binh and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Journal of Geophysical Research Atmospheres and Environmental Science & Technology.
